Association, general psychological principle linked with the phenomena of recollection or memory.The principle originally stated that the act of remembering or recalling any past experience would also bring to the fore other events or experiences that had become related, in one or more specific ways, to the experience being remembered. Having power over others and having choices in your own life share a critical foundation: control, according to a new study published in Psychological Science, a journal of the Association for Psychological Science.The paper finds that people are willing to trade one source of control for the other. The Quad Model (see Figure 1) is a multinomial model (see Batchelder & Riefer, 1999) designed to disentangle four qualitatively distinct processes that contribute to performance on implicit measures that rely on the logic of response compatibility (as illustrated above with Stroop Task).
